(35) Service Provider--A provider, HCSSA, or HCS waiver
program provider responsible for employing, contracting with, or
supervising the direct provider.
(36) Sexually transmitted disease--Any infection with
or without symptoms or clinical manifestations that can be transmitted
from one person to another by sexual contact.
(37) Texas Home Living (TxHmL) waiver program--The
Medicaid program authorized under §1915(c) of the federal Social
Security Act (42 U.S.C. §1396n(c)) for the provision of services
to persons with an intellectual or developmental disability described
by §534.001(11)(D), Government Code.
(38) Victim--An individual receiving services who is
alleged to have been abused, neglected, or exploited.
